The 50 kilometres

The 50k is the shortest standard ultramarathon distance, and the point at which racing strategy stops resembling road running.

Aerobic endurance, fuelling and gastrointestinal tolerance. At this duration the limiting factor is often whether you can keep eating rather than how fast you can run.

Substantially slower than marathon pace, and often with deliberate walking on climbs. Constant-pace projections from shorter races are least useful at this distance.

Distance: 50 km (50,000 m).

Are the projections to other distances reliable?
No, and the page says so. They assume the same pace holds over a different distance, which it does not — pace falls as distance rises. Riegel's formula applies a fatigue exponent and is the right tool for actual prediction.
